Research Institute for Security Engineering
The Research Institute
for Security Engineering (RISE) was recently established to foster and
facilitate interdisciplinary research in a variety of topics related to
security. Nine engineering faculty members along with other members of
academia, and business and government leaders are actively collaborating on
research in six focus areas: bioengineering, electromagnetic, infrastructure
integrity, computational algorithms and data handling, systems engineering, and
ethics and policy. RISE has secured more than $3 million in external funding
for research related to homeland security. The mission of RISE is to create,
analyze and implement advanced technology solutions for security problems.
Also, RISE will explore the implications of inserting the new technologies on
political policy, business, psychology, personal freedoms and institutional
governance.
